Dan Markson Park

San Antonio, TX

Purpose-built inclusive playground in northwest San Antonio with musical play, sensory panels, adaptive-style spinning and swinging, shade, and an ADA restroom with an adult changing table.

About the Venue

Dan Markson Park is one of the clearest official fits for an inclusive playground listing in the San Antonio metro. The City of San Antonio describes it as specially designed for people with special needs, with an Inclusive Whirl, Accelerator Swing, colorful sensory panels, audio-feedback musical instruments, large shade canopy, accessible benches, picnic tables, drinking fountain, and an ADA-accessible restroom with an adult changing table. It also connects directly to the Maverick Creek Greenway, which can make it a good longer outing for families who want both playground time and a walk or roll afterward.
